All to Play For shortlisted for the UKLA Book Award 2023 in the 7-10+ category

31/03/2023

We are delighted to share that All to Play For by Eve Ainsworth has been shortlisted for the UKLA Book Award 2023 in the 7-10+ category. This is the only national award for children’s books that is judged entirely by teachers.

As Shirley Young, one of the 87 teacher judges involved in this initial judging of these unique awards put it, the process really made her reflect ‘on the place of reading in the curriculum and what a huge difference the right book can make.’ The right book is defined by the criteria as being from a ‘wide and inclusive range’ of publishers and will ‘recognise a broad range of perspectives, experiences and voices.’

Chris Lockwood, Awards Chair said, ‘Despite the challenges schools have been facing this year, it was a delight to see the energy, skill, knowledge and enthusiasm our teacher judges and their book group leaders brought to the task of finding their six favourite books from such wonderful and diverse longlists.’

Eve is an award-winning and Carnegie nominated children’s author who has written for both middle grade and teen readers. All to Play For is an accessible story of one boy’s love for football and the family grief which separates him from it.
